Subject: Duplicate SafeControl entry in web.config

Hi all,

I’m sure I know the answer to this but I have the following duplicate entry in 
every web.config file. Assuming case-sensitivity comes into play, I can confirm 
that the PublicKeyToken for the first entry is correct. Should the second be 
removed post haste?

<SafeControl Assembly="System.Web.Extensions, Version=3.5.0.0, Culture=neutral, 
PublicKeyToken=31bf3856ad364e35" Namespace="System.Web.UI" TypeName="*" 
Safe="True" />
<SafeControl Assembly="System.Web.Extensions, Version=3.5.0.0, Culture=neutral, 
PublicKeyToken=31BF3856AD364E35" Namespace="System.Web.UI" TypeName="*" 
Safe="True" />
